Book Review: Two-Hundred Steps Home

Book description:

Claire's life revolves around Starbucks, stilettos and her career as an Advertising Account Director for AJC. That is until her boss Carl decides to send her on a mission to visit every one of the 200 YHA hostel in England and Wales as part of a marketing campaign. More used to five-star spa resorts than 'flea-infested hostels' Claire only takes the assignment to save face. It becomes clear to her the 'mission' is a ruse to make her resign.

Together with her hated 1980s Skoda Estelle - another part of the assignment - Claire sets off for Berwick-Upon-Tweed and a new way of life.

Will Claire get used to sharing a room, going without skinny lattes and travelling in an Eastern European rust bucket. More importantly, will travelling the length and breadth of her home country enable Claire to forget her lost love Michael?
Volume 1 of 'Two-Hundred Steps Home' contains the first 31 installments of Amanda Martin's daily challenge on her WriterMummy blog.

"Two-Hundred Steps Home" is a collection of daily installments in the Adventure/Travel and General Humor/Comedy genre, by author Amanda Martin.

I stumbled across this book on Smashwords, and not only did I love the story, the setting, the travel, the main character, the delivery, I also loved the idea... the idea of a daily challenge. It has inspired me to challenge myself in 2014! Either every day or every week... or maybe every month, but at least a challenge.

I enjoyed this one. I've just started reading volume two now. Way to go WriterMummy!

I really enjoyed reading this book. The author put in some really nice stories and interesting cases.

4 STARS
